I've heard ACE is the cheap and easy route. I think it's the fastest one that is still respected by most institutions.
I did ACSM which is supposedly the hardest, along with NASM... if you know your stuff you could probably just walk in and take the test. They WAY overrate how hard those things are, and are purposefully vague / misleading about what, exactly, is going to be on the test, so that you'll buy all their books.

Fresh out of college I got certified to be a personal trainer. I have a degree in exercise science. It was problalby the biggest bs of certs but it worked like a charm. Cost fifty bucks got to take the test online! You take it as many times as you want. I didn't look at any of the coursework because I needed it right away.
http://www.expertrating.com/personal-trainer-certification.asp
I'm pretty sure this is it.
Right now I'm taking a certification for medical excercise specialist. Course material is hard as fuck. I feel like I'm back in college taking kinesiology and that crap again. Cost 1000 bucks.

This is the way I look at it....if someone knows very little about training I personally don't think they should even get a cert just yet. They should take at least a year with a reputable and knowledgable trainer and learn from them and mentor from them. Then go for a cert. I have a mentor (for S&C) and I also take interns who are finishing their degrees 2-4 times per year. After you get enough basic, practical experiance then go for a cert.
